以下内容以“TPWallet最新版交易确认”为主线进行说明与探讨:
一、交易确认机制是什么?(从用户视角到链上视角)
在 TPWallet 里,“交易确认”通常指:钱包发起一笔交易后,不是立即宣布“成功”,而是在链上完成一定条件后再给出确定结果。最新版的常见目标包括:更快反馈、更清晰的状态展示、更准确的失败原因定位,以及在高并发网络环境下减少不必要的等待与误判。
从用户操作流程看,一笔交易往往经历:
1)发起交易:用户在钱包选择资产、金额、手续费策略并签名。
2)提交到链:签名后的交易被广播到对应网络。
3)链上接收:网络节点收到交易并进入待打包/待确认状态。
4)确认完成:交易被打包进区块并达到钱包定义的“确认阈值”(例如若干个区块数或最终性条件)。
5)结果落地:TPWallet 更新 UI 状态(成功/失败/待确认),并展示可追踪的哈希或链接。
从实现逻辑看,最新版通常会围绕“状态一致性”和“可解释性”做文章:
- 状态同步:避免“已提交但界面显示卡住”或“显示成功但链上仍未完成”的错位。
- 失败可读:失败不仅给结果,还尽可能给出原因类别(如余额不足、Gas 不足、nonce 问题、合约执行回滚等)。
- 多网络兼容:在不同链的确认方式(PoS/PoW、最终性模型差异)下保持统一体验。
二、安全可靠性:关键点与防护思路
安全是交易确认链路里的核心。最新版若要提升“可靠性”,往往从以下几层强化。
1)签名安全与本地校验
- 钱包侧应确保签名在本地完成,尽量避免敏感信息出网。
- 对交易参数(收款地址、金额、链ID、合约调用数据)进行本地一致性校验,降低错误参数导致的失败或潜在风险。
2)确认阈值与最终性策略
不同链的“确认”含义不同:
- 有些链强调“区块确认数”,
- 有些链更接近“最终性/不可逆”的模型。
最新版更可靠的做法是:
- 对应链采用合适的阈值与解释文案;
- 在“可能重组”的阶段明确标注“已上链/等待更多确认”,而不是直接宣称完全成功。
3)链上回执的可追踪性
可靠的交易确认应当做到:
- 给出交易哈希(TxHash)
- 或跳转到区块浏览器
- 并让用户能自行验证状态。
这能显著降低“钱包与链不一致”带来的信任危机。
4)重试与幂等处理
在网络拥堵、节点波动时,钱包侧需要处理:
- 广播失败/超时:给出明确提示并允许重试
- 重复提交:避免因重复广播造成的混乱(尤其涉及 nonce 的链)。
幂等与重放防护是提升可靠性的隐性要求。

5)风险提示与最小化误操作
交易确认不是单纯“显示成功/失败”,还要避免误导:
- 明确告知合约交易的风险(如授权授权/委托撤销)
- 对于高额授权、恶意合约交互给出预警或拦截。
三、高效能创新路径:让确认更快、更稳、更省心
“高效能”并不等同于“更快返回成功”,而是“减少等待的不确定性,并在保证可靠性的前提下提高吞吐体验”。可从以下创新方向探讨:
1)智能路由与手续费策略优化
最新版钱包可通过更灵活的手续费/Gas 策略实现更快确认:
- 动态估算:根据当前拥堵度调整。
- 分层策略:普通用户走易用档,进阶用户可调参。
- 结合历史数据:在同一地址/同一合约调用下做预测。
2)并行状态查询与更精准的状态机
提升效率的关键在“状态机”。建议的做法:
- 对交易状态进行并行轮询或订阅(取决于链/节点能力)。

- 在 UI 上用“阶段式标签”:已提交/待打包/已上链/确认完成。
- 失败原因分层:区分“还没确认”与“确定失败”。
3)本地缓存与快速回显
当用户切换页面或网络短暂波动时:
- 使用本地缓存保留交易记录与状态。
- 恢复连接后快速刷新,而不是从头开始等待。
4)多节点/多数据源冗余
为了减少“某个 RPC 不稳定导致误判”,创新路径包括:
- 多节点冗余
- 对查询结果做一致性校验
- 以多数或权重原则确定当前状态。
四、专家点评:交易确认体验的“用户价值”指标
从产品与安全专家角度,交易确认的好坏可用以下指标衡量:
1)准确性:界面状态与链上可验证一致率。
2)时效性:从“提交”到“关键状态更新”的中位时间。
3)可解释性:失败原因的可读性与可操作性。
4)稳健性:网络抖动、RPC 异常、链拥堵下的恢复能力。
5)一致体验:跨链/跨网络时,逻辑统一但又尊重各链最终性差异。
如果 TPWallet 最新版在这些指标上做了增强,那么用户的核心体感会是:
- 少焦虑(知道到底卡在哪)
- 少踩坑(更少误判成功/失败)
- 更省时间(更快进入明确结论)
五、高科技数字趋势:确认机制与“数字信任”的关系
更智能的交易确认,背后对应着几类数字趋势:
1)链上透明度 + 钱包解释层:用户越来越依赖钱包把链上复杂性转译为可理解信息。
2)更强的状态订阅与实时性:从轮询走向事件驱动(若底层支持)。
3)隐私与安全并重:在提升确认体验的同时,减少不必要的外部请求与数据泄露。
4)跨链交互普遍化:确认机制要跟随跨链桥/聚合器的复杂依赖关系升级。
六、跨链资产:确认链路如何变得更复杂
跨链资产往往包含“锁定/销毁—消息传递—铸造/解锁”多阶段。交易确认在跨链场景下可能出现:
- 链 A 上的“已提交/已锁定”
- 以及链 B 上的“已铸造/已到帐”
两个时间不一致是常态。
因此,建议 TPWallet 在跨链确认里做到:
1)分阶段展示:不要把“锁定成功”误当成“到账成功”。
2)清晰的进度条或状态流:每一步对应链、对应哈希或证据。
3)异常处理:例如中继延迟、消息失败、重试机制与用户可操作指引。
4)资产追踪:让用户能在跨链前后分别验证。
七、问题解答(FAQ)
Q1:交易确认一直显示“处理中/待确认”,是不是失败了?
A:不一定。拥堵或 RPC 延迟会导致确认回执慢。建议查看 TxHash 是否上链,并按钱包给出的阶段提示判断:是“待打包”还是“已上链等待更多确认”。
Q2:显示成功但链上查不到怎么办?
A:可能是缓存/状态同步延迟,或链上查询用的网络不一致。可尝试:
- 确认链/网络选择正确
- 使用 TxHash 在区块浏览器核验
- 等待钱包刷新或更换节点查询。
Q3:为什么不同链的“确认时间”差别很大?
A:各链的出块速度、最终性模型、拥堵度不同。最新版钱包若做得好,会用“阶段式解释”而不是简单一个“成功/失败”统一口径。
Q4:跨链交易为什么要更久?
A:跨链涉及多阶段:锁定/销毁、消息传递、目标链铸造/解锁。钱包需要把每一步拆开展示,并允许用户追踪证据。
Q5:如何提升确认成功率和速度?
A:
- 选择合适手续费策略(拥堵时不要过低)
- 确认 nonce/账户状态(若是需要)
- 尽量在网络繁忙时避开高峰,或使用钱包的智能估算。
——
结语:
TPWallet最新版的交易确认如果能在“安全可靠性(可验证、可解释、稳健恢复)”与“高效能创新(状态机优化、智能策略、冗余查询)”之间取得平衡,就能显著提升用户对交易过程的掌控感。而当跨链资产成为常态时,阶段式确认与可追踪证据将是数字信任的关键组成部分。
评论
NeoChainLab
状态机做得细的话,用户就不会在“处理中”阶段焦虑;希望最新版把失败原因也尽量结构化展示。
小雾鲸
跨链确认一定要分阶段!锁定成功不等于到账,进度条和证据链接越清晰越好。
AvaK
多节点冗余很重要,RPC 抖动时如果能自动切换并保持状态一致性,会更可靠。
链上游隼
我最在意可追踪:TxHash/浏览器跳转有没有做到无缝?只要能自证就更安心。
MiraWaves
高效能不只是更快,还要减少误判与重试混乱;幂等和重放防护如果有提到就加分。
橙子Byte
手续费策略的智能估算对确认速度影响很大,尤其拥堵时希望能给出更直观的建议。